Safety and Compliance Officer – Transport Operations
We’re looking for a proactive Compliance Officer to oversee and drive compliance across our transport operations. In this role, you’ll ensure adherence to transport laws, safety standards, and internal policies while maintaining records, organising training, addressing compliance gaps and collaborating with key stakeholders.
What You’ll Be Doing
Ensure all fleet and transport operations comply with NHVL, HVNL, Road Transport Laws, and Chain of Responsibility (CoR) obligations.
Manage heavy vehicle accreditations, permits, maintenance schedules and compliance documentation.
Investigate and resolve compliance breaches, incidents and non-conformance issues.
Maintain accurate compliance records and support reporting and data entry.
Develop, review, and maintain compliance policies, procedures, and training materials.
Oversee onboarding and ongoing compliance for employees and subcontractors.
Coordinate and deliver internal and external compliance audits.
Conduct audits of insurance, registrations, licences, and prestart checks.
Analyse fleet performance data to support continuous improvement in safety and compliance.
What We’re Looking For
Minimum 3 years’ experience in transport compliance, auditing or risk management.
Strong knowledge of Australian transport compliance and safety regulations (NHVR, HVNL, Chain of Responsibility, Mass Management, Load Restraint, Maintenance Management).
Experience with transport management systems (e.g, Gearbox, V-Daq, TN 360, Rapid Global, Log Checker etc).
High attention to detail, integrity and objectivity.
Strong analytical skills and the ability to interpret complex datasets.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to engage drivers, managers and senior leaders.
Proactive and continuous improvement mindset.

About Bondwoods
Bondwoods Transport (BWT) established in 1995 is a family owned and operated transport organisation that operates throughout Australia with extreme pride in their fleet of over 50 prime movers - predominately Kenworth and 130 trailers comprising of flat tops, Skel's, side lifters and tautliners in combinations of Semi-trailers, B Doubles and Road trains. Our scope of work includes local and interstate transport, container transport and unpacks, refrigerated, steel transport and storage and distribution.
